KCET2022PhysicsAlternating Current

In a series L C R circuit, R=300 , L=0.9 H , C=2.0 F and =1000 rad / s , then impedance of the circuit is

Options

  1. A900
  2. B500
  3. C400
  4. D1300

Correct answer

B. 500

Step-by-step solution

Given, R=300 , L=0.9 H , =1000 rad / s C=2.0 F =2 10⁻⁶ ~F Impedance of given R-L-C circuit, aligned Z & = R^2+ (X_L-X_C )^2 & = R^2+ ( L- 1 C )^2 [ X_L= L and X_C= 1 C ] & = (300)^2+ (1000 0.9- 1 1000 2 10⁻⁶ )^2 & = 90000+(900-500)^2 & = 90000+160000 = 250000 =500 aligned
